Output 29e03e3046c062c3a7562126dd8424ece056017201fc5e1f60b317b2155f1908:0

value
105004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a612f677f54f1f2a7220e0e1acdd44f3660ce91f OP_EQUAL
address
MP3H7q7DZxpk98BmZ71xpCwRr2JeHUNqnU
transaction
29e03e3046c062c3a7562126dd8424ece056017201fc5e1f60b317b2155f1908
spent
true